Episode 2 - The Star-Spangled Man
+ Bucky and Sam teaming up was fun. I always really enjoy their bickering and sniping.
+ John Walker's first scene with his wife and his best friend Hoskins did a good job in making him surprisingly likeable considering most people are probably going in with an immediate urge not to like him. I did. His worry over taking the role was understandable and he was great with his people. But then his behaviour in his final scene - setting off the siren (dick move) and his warning to "stay the hell out of my way" (ominous) - showed that that initial dislike/distrust might not be so wrong. Honestly I wish they would just have him be this generally good guy and excellent soldier who ends up being wrong as Captain America but not because he sucks in some way. I'm skeptical it's going that way though.
+ Bucky seemed strangely weaker during the truck fight than I was expecting.
+ Dr Raynor's exasperation with Bucky and Sam was fun. I enjoyed that session and I liked Bucky actually opening up to Sam about his feelings.
